The trough of a low pressure area (LPA) outside the Philippine Area of Responsibility (PAR) is affecting parts of Visayas and Mindanao, and the southwest monsoon (habagat) would prevail in several parts of the country, according to state weather bureau Pagasa’s early Saturday morning advisory.
Pagasa’s 4 a.m. weather bulletin indicates that Eastern Visayas, Caraga, and Davao Region will experience cloudy skies with scattered rain and thunderstorms due to the trough of LPA.
Also, the same weather pattern is affecting Batanes, Cagayan, and Ilocos Norte due to the trough of a tropical cyclone outside PAR.
Meanwhile, habagat will prevail in MIMAROPA, the Zamboanga Peninsula, and Northern Mindanao, the rest of Visayas, Metro Manila, CALABARZON, the Bicol Region, and the rest of Mindanao.

Localized thunderstorms would be affecting the rest of Luzon, Pagasa said, warning that flash floods or landslides could occur in areas experiecing moderate to occasionally heavy rain.
